Grafana是一款開源的數據分析和可視化軟件,采用GO語言開發,用于組成可觀察性儀表盤,從普羅米修斯與石墨指標,到日志和應用數據,再到發電廠和蜂箱。可以幫助用戶開展數據監控和統計的工作,簡化工作流程,有效提高用戶的工作效率!
Grafana軟件功能
①可視化:快速和靈活的客戶端圖形具有多種選項。面板插件為許多不同的方式可視化指標和日志。
②報警:可視化地為最重要的指標定義警報規則。Grafana將持續評估它們,并發送通知。
③通知:警報更改狀態時,它會發出通知。接收電子郵件通知。
④動態儀表盤:使用模板變量創建動態和可重用的儀表板,這些模板變量作為下拉菜單出現在儀表板頂部。
⑤混合數據源:在同一個圖中混合不同的數據源!可以根據每個查詢指定數據源。這甚至適用于自定義數據源。
⑥注釋:注釋來自不同數據源圖表。將鼠標懸停在事件上可以顯示完整的事件元數據和標記。
⑦過濾器:過濾器允許您動態創建新的鍵/值過濾器,這些過濾器將自動應用于使用該數據源的所有查詢。
使用教程
啟動
下載安裝完成后,輸入命令 service grafana-server start 啟動服務,打開瀏覽器,輸入IP+端口,3000為Grafana的默認偵聽端口。
系統默認用戶名和密碼為admin/admin,第一次登陸系統會要求修改密碼,修改密碼后登陸,界面顯示如下:

添加數據源
首先是添加數據源,點擊左上角的grafana圖標,示例如下:
PS:選擇influxdb作為數據源,需要在influxdb中創建該用戶以及對應的數據庫!

創建DashBoard
創建好數據源之后,就需要創建DashBoard(儀表盤),可以自定義,也可以導入你需要的儀表盤,官方提供了很多的可選儀表盤。
這里選擇jmeter相關的儀表盤,選擇導入,示例如下:
①、搜索jmeter儀表盤

②、選擇對應的儀表盤ID

③、復制ID,填入導入界面
PS:導入時候需要選擇用戶組以及對應的數據庫!

④、展示儀表盤
PS:右上角可以選擇數據展示的時間段和刷新頻次!

更新日志
功能/增強功能
提醒。確保在移動設備上正確顯示谷歌聊天的通知。#27578, @alvarolmedo
TraceView。顯示完整的traceID,并在跨度細節中更好地識別多個堆棧Traces。#27710, @aocenas
錯誤修復
DataLinks: 修復了數據鏈接中沒有用正確的字段配置來插值的問題。#27622, @torkelo
DataProxy: 忽略插件路由中的空URL。#27653, @domasx2
字段配置。渲染字段配置屬性的默認值時,尊重配置路徑。#27652, @dprokop
字段配置。修正字段配置編輯器類型不匹配的問題。#27657, @dprokop
面板編輯器。防止在面板中添加帶有警報的變換。#27706, @hugohaggmark
統計面板。修正字符串值總是綠色的問題 #27656, @peterholmberg